Our verdict is Uncertain significance. The variant received 1 ACMG points: 6P and 5B. PM1PM5PP2PP3BS1_SupportingBS2
The NM_001035.3(RYR2):c.12589A>G(p.Ile4197Val) variant causes a missense change involving the alteration of a con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.0000192 in 1,461,696 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, with no homozygous occurrence. In-silico tool predicts a pathogenic outcome for this variant.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Uncertain significance (★★). Another variant affecting the same amino acid position, but resulting in a different missense (i.e. I4197T) has been classified as Uncertain significance.

Catecholaminergic polymorphic ventricular tachycardia Uncertain:1
This missense variant is located in the cytoplasmic domain of the RYR2 protein. Computational prediction suggests that this variant may have deleterious impact on protein structure and function (internally defined REVEL score threshold >= 0.7, PMID: 27666373). To our knowledge, functional studies have not been reported for this variant. This variant has not been reported in individuals affected with cardiovascular disorders in the literature. This variant has been identified in 1/248926 chromosomes in the general population by the Genome Aggregation Database (gnomAD). The available evidence is insufficient to determine the role of this variant in disease conclusively. Therefore, this variant is classified as a Variant of Uncertain Significance. -

Catecholaminergic polymorphic ventricular tachycardia 1 Uncertain:1
This sequence change replaces isoleucine with valine at codon 4197 of the RYR2 protein (p.Ile4197Val). The isoleucine residue is highly conserved and there is a small physicochemical difference between isoleucine and valine. This variant is present in population databases (rs765238394, ExAC 0.001%). This variant has not been reported in the literature in individuals affected with RYR2-related conditions. Algorithms developed to predict the effect of missense changes on protein structure and function (SIFT, PolyPhen-2, Align-GVGD) all suggest that this variant is likely to be disruptive. In summary, the available evidence is currently insufficient to determine the role of this variant in disease. Therefore, it has been classified as a Variant of Uncertain Significance. -
